Output e97b2da01034cbf7259754b41425628d6f73900711c6fabe8ab76ca99611d3e9:0

value
564964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 014b378d840c3aebd911c36eedad73ecf9f9513b OP_EQUAL
address
31orhuRGJfL3CVxmbbtFy5heDqYXyfgm1U
transaction
e97b2da01034cbf7259754b41425628d6f73900711c6fabe8ab76ca99611d3e9
confirmations
164406
spent
true